... What gives the Infi niiVision 7000 Series the best signal visibility? 1. Biggest display Oscilloscopes are visual tools and large, high-resolution screens make the prod- uct better. Bigger displays have become increasingly important as general purpose scopes need more space to display digital and serial signals in addition to traditional scope channels ...

... LXI enables fast and effi cient test system creation and reconfi gura- tion. The 7000 Series oscilloscopes follow specifi ed LAN protocols and adhere to LXI requirements such as a built-in Web control server, IVI-COM driver, and easy-to-use SCPI commands.
